Reaching new heights in quality and performance, the Flightcom 4DLX now offers dual volume controls for volume adjustment in each ear cup, plus a precision flex boom with noise-canceling electret microphone. 

Comfort:
The wide headband disperses pressure for a better feel. Liquid/foam ear seals provide additional comfort and help reduce extraneous noise. 

Innovation:
Most people hear better in one ear than the other. With well-placed dual volume controls you can adjust each ear cup's volume as needed. The result? A smooth, even sound. 

Noise reduction:
We keep it quiet with our advanced hearing protection technology. Liquid/foam seals effectively block out sound. Noise reduction rating: 24 dB.

Been using mine for 8 years!!
by Chris from TN 

Pros: Best value for the money.
Cons: none for the price bracket
Review: I bought it because it looked like good value for the money. I used it in stock condition for 5 years. I since added an Oregan Aero hush kit and new ear seals. As I progressed to louder and louder cockpits, I finally installed a jack in one ear cup so I could use communications earplugs underneath it. My trusty little $120 headset has been upgraded to a $300 headset that is quieter than any other stock headset in the world. Yes, 300% better than the Bose, and 100% better than an ANR equiped David Clark. For the new pilot, buy a solid headset such as this and upgrade it with Oregon Aero, in-ear plugs, or ANR as your budget and needs require. It will work fine in any Cessna or Piper, but you will need to upgrade it as I have to use it in a Pitts, Extra, etc.

On Saturday, December 15, 2007 a customer asked:
Q:
Is this a single or two pin jack, and what radio can be used with it.
A: This uses the standard dual plugs (PJ-058 and PJ-068) found on almost all civilian fixed wing aircraft.

On Tuesday, January 16, 2007 a customer asked:
Q:
does the Flightcom 4DLX Headset have an adapter to work on 2.5mm cell phones? If not, do any other headsets offer this feature?
A: No, none of the FlightCom headsets have a cell phone interface. You can buy a product like the SafetyCell adapter (that we also sell) to connect this headset to a cell phone. Or, all of the LightSPEED headsets have a cell phone adapter, some of the SoftComm headsets also have the cell phone and higher end ANR headsets such as the Sennheiser HMEC-460 or David Clark X11 will also have the cell phone adapter.
